Panama’s Internet Access below region average
The average household access to the internet for Latin America and the Caribbean was measured at 22%, however Panama’s sits at 8,2% – far below the regions average. This is according to World Internet Statistics, which is highly contested by Cable & Wireless Internet, as well as the National Authority of Public Services who claim that the internet penetration in households is at least 16% and 22, 3% respectively.
Luis Chamorro, of the Public Services Authority, agrees that the fact that people do not have a PC at home may affect these figures, hwoever the initiative of the govern,ment under Moscoso, as well as the continued drive by the Torrijos administration, have seen a substantial increase in the opening of internet cafes, as well as the continued government support to the entrepreneurs opening such facilities. There are currently 125 internet cafes in operation, which have helped to bridge the so called digital divide according to Maria Jimenez who is in charge of the program oversight.
